Re: Strictly For Those Interested In Teaching Jobs by manie(m): 3:17pm On Jan 10, 2015
manie:


If you are okay with seeing your wife and children once in a week or a month, you can keep the job. I prefer seeing my wife and children everyday after coming back from work, I love helping my children with their homework and I cannot allow any job to deprive me of the role. When I was still working for other people, I had the opportunity of working in other big schools but I declined the opportunity when I found out that my family will not relocate out of Lagos with me.


Instead of housemasters or housemistress, some big schools now have house parents. With this a married couple will be employed to cater for boys or girls in the hostel, and there wont be any cause to disintegrate the family because of what to eat or drink.
